По какому принципу обеспечивается правильная работа алгоритмических решений
Точная работа алгоритмов находится на основе устойчивости любых программных систем. Вне зависимости от сферы использования — преобразования информации, аналитики, рекомендаций а также автоматизации процедур — алгоритм должен показывать ожидаемый и реплицируемый итог в заданных параметрах. Стабильность обеспечивается не исключительно качественным реализацией, а и комплексным подходом к работе к разработке, проверке и наблюдению.
Механизм является собой формальную последовательность шагов, нацеленных на решение конкретной проблемы. При этом даже корректно описанная логика способна исполняться неправильно в неправильной сборке, сбоях в входных данных а также изменчивой среде работы. В аналитических разборах зеркало вавада развернуто анализируются структурные подходы к поддержанию стабильности алгоритмических механизмов и профилактике скрытых отказов.
Точная постановка задачи и формальное описание критериев
Точность стартует с четкого задания цели. В случае, если задача сформулирована расплывчато, алгоритм не сможет демонстрировать стабильные итоги. Условия должны быть являться измеримыми, проверяемыми а также непротиворечивыми. Такой подход вавада даёт возможность заранее задать показатели успешности а также разрешенные отклонения.
Формализация условий содержит перечень входных параметров, предполагаемого выхода, краевых условий и ограничений по скорости либо вычислительным ресурсам. Насколько детальнее описаны условия, тем слабее вероятность алгоритмических ошибок на стадии внедрения.
Также существенна запись бизнес-логики а также нетипичных случаев. Нередко именно редкие ситуации оказываются фактором некорректной обработки, если эти сценарии не учтены на шаге планирования. Полная документация позволяет предотвратить неоднозначных трактовок алгоритмического поведения vavada.
Построение архитектуры а также функциональной модели
Процедура не работает отдельно. Он является частью платформы, которая в целом должна гарантировать точную транспортировку данных, обнаружение ошибок и предсказуемое функционирование. Грамотная архитектура даёт возможность декомпозировать функции между модулями, уменьшая эффект отдельного компонента на остальные казино вавада.
Алгоритмическая модель алгоритма обязана оставаться наглядной и просто проверяемой. Применение логичных блоков преобразований, проверочных точек а также механизмов разветвления упрощает обнаружение потенциальных дефектов и делает проще дальнейшую доработку.
Модульный подход кроме того упрощает расширение решения. Когда отдельные компоненты процедуры имеют возможность обновляться независимо, ослабляется риск сломать общую работоспособность при реализации обновлений либо добавлении логики.
Валидация в роли основной механизм оценки
Проверка выступает центральным шагом поддержания правильной реализации. Эта стадия вавада включает юнит испытания, оценивающие отдельные компоненты, связочные проверки с целью анализа взаимодействия компонентов и стрессовые проверки, помогающие выявить сбои при высокой интенсивности вычислений.
Повышенное внимание направляется краевым условиям а также нестандартным первичным значениям. Как раз в этих сценариях обычно обнаруживаются алгоритмические дефекты а также неправильная реакция исключений. Автоматическое выполнение тестирования повышает стабильность контроля и уменьшает вероятность человеческого ошибки.
Особую ценность несет регрессионное валидация, что выполняется после очередного изменения кода. Такая проверка даёт возможность проверить, что при этом добавленные обновления не повредили стабильность ранее реализованных алгоритмических блоков.
Контроль достоверности исходных данных
Даже полностью идеально построенный процедура может возвращать искаженные выходы при применении неверных значений. В связи с этим важным элементом выступает валидация первичных параметров. Контроль формата, границ параметров и завершенности наборов даёт возможность избежать искажения на этапе вычислений.
Очистка ошибочных либо нетипичных записей оберегает алгоритм от непредсказуемых сценариев. Дополнительно этого, важно учитывать изменение хранилищ данных а также их стабильность во процессе работы vavada.
Периодический аудит данных позволяет обнаруживать постепенные отклонения, повторы и структурные противоречия. Сохранение чистоты исходной информации напрямую соотнесено с качеством алгоритмных выходов.
Управление ошибок а также устойчивость от неполадок
Надежность алгоритма предполагает не лишь безошибочную обработку в стандартных условиях, одновременно также способность к отказам. Перехват аварийных ситуаций позволяет системе поддерживать работу даже в возникновении неожиданных ситуаций.
Реализованные механизмы отката к безопасному режиму, журналирование ошибок и контроль корректности состояний уменьшают последствия возможных ошибок. Подобный подход казино вавада в особенности критично в системах с высокой нагрузкой или многоуровневой логикой вычислений.
Грамотно выстроенная система оповещений помогает быстро откликаться на неполадки а также исправлять факторы нестабильности прежде чем того времени, как они вызовут к критическим сбоям.
Отслеживание и разбор эффективности
По завершении запуска алгоритма необходим регулярный мониторинг его работы. Мониторинг скорости позволяет выявлять аномалии от стандартных значений, оценивать длительность выполнения операций а также оценивать использование ресурсов.
Периодический просмотр записей событий позволяет обнаружить неочевидные ошибки, которые не показываются в обычных тестах. Своевременное выявление проблем предотвращает накопление серьёзных отказов.
Кроме того анализируются показатели устойчивости, такие такие как количество сбоев, задержки ответа а также способность к экстремальным активностям. Подобные показатели казино вавада формируют точную картину корректности исполнения решения.
Оптимизация а также адаптация к изменяющимся условиям
Среда работы алгоритмов постоянно изменяется: меняются инфраструктура, возрастает объем данных, обновляются требования к скорости вычислений. Для сохранения точности необходима периодическая настройка алгоритма и пересмотр механики работы вавада.
Адаптация к обновленным требованиям включает обновление параметров, обновление библиотек а также проверку совместимости с другими модулями решения. Без планового улучшения даже корректный процесс может со временем потерять точность vavada.
Плановая доработка также даёт возможность предотвращать увеличение программного нагромождений, что неизбежно ухудшает качество работы вычислительных решений.
Описывание а также понятность логики
Детальная спецификация упрощает обслуживание и аудит алгоритма. Описание механики исполнения, ограничений и рамок позволяет другим аналитикам корректно понимать результаты и осуществлять обновления без нарушения общей корректности.
Прозрачность структуры повышает доверие к системе и упрощает проверку. Особенно данный аспект вавада критично при алгоритмов, формирующих решения на базе крупных наборов информации.
Понятно оформленные схемы взаимодействия и комментарии в коде существенно облегчают обнаружение проблем и увеличивают устойчивость системы в долгосрочной перспективе.
Контроль изменений а также контроль изменениями
Любые правки в алгоритме должны регистрироваться и контролироваться. Инструменты отслеживания изменений дают возможность возвращаться к рабочим релизам а также отслеживать влияние изменений на результаты исполнения.
Постепенное реализование изменений и тестирование любой итерации ослабляют шанс масштабных отказов. Контроль обновлениями vavada обеспечивает стабильность эволюции алгоритма.
Хронология обновлений обеспечивает способность анализировать источники ошибок и оперативнее возвращать стабильную реализацию при возникновении проблем.
Защищенность а также минимизация внешнего вмешательства
Стабильная работа алгоритмов зависит от безопасности окружения исполнения. Внешний изменение к системе либо вмешательство в алгоритме в состоянии спровоцировать к подмене результатов.
Использование средств идентификации, шифрования и ограничения доступа снижает риск несанкционированных вмешательств. Безопасность является обязательной частью поддержания корректности вычислительных механизмов.
Регулярные тесты защитных механизмов и модернизация безопасностных средств помогают обеспечивать целостность реализаций в долгосрочной эксплуатации.
Роль человеческого анализа
Даже при на автоматизацию, роль аналитиков продолжает быть значимым условием. Аналитическая верификация выходов, анализ с эталонными значениями и человеческая оценка казино вавада помогают выявлять ошибки, которые иногда трудно обнаружить формальными средствами.
Сочетание программных средств и человеческого контроля укрепляет системную надежность решения и снижает вероятность скрытых сбоев.
Профессиональный контроль в особенности критичен при изменении условий или добавлении дополнительных потоков данных, когда процедура может иметь дело с новыми сценариями.
Вывод
Корректная работа алгоритмов обеспечивается набором мер: от точной формулировки цели и тщательного валидации до постоянного анализа и отслеживания изменений. Корректность формируется не исключительно качественным программированием, но также структурным методом к всем шагам полного процесса решения.
Структурированное проектирование, контроль информации, управление ошибок и поддержка защищенности формируют надежную основу для предсказуемой работы алгоритмических систем. Лишь комбинация программной выверенности а также постоянного анализа даёт возможность поддерживать механизмы в предсказуемом режиме.